Graduation



 
Degrees are conferred by the university upon recommendation of the Faculty of the Arts and Sciences-Newark and the School of Criminal Justice. A student who completes degree requirements in October, January, or May can request a diploma in December, April, or July respectively. Degrees may be obtained at the Office of the Registrar.

Diplomas are withheld if a student has a hold against his or her record. It is the responsibility of each student to ensure that all the graduation requirements of the college, including certification of the major, have been fully met well before the expected date of graduation. For a personal academic degree audit evaluation, go to https://dnadvisor.rutgers.edu.

Student records are officially closed upon graduation. A graduate cannot improve his or her cumulative grade-point average by completing work or taking additional courses after the degree has been conferred. To participate in commencement ceremonies, a student must have successfully completed all degree requirements.

Inquiries concerning graduation may be directed to the Office of Academic Programs and Student Services, located in the Center for Law and Justice, Suite 578. All candidates for graduation must complete a diploma application form online at http://nwkstudents.rutgers.edu/Gradtracker/index.php according to the following deadlines:

Degree Granted Application Deadline

      Semester Completed     Graduation Date      Application Deadline

            Summer                       October                       July 30th

Fall                               January                       October 15th

Spring                           May                             February 15th


Unless the application is filed by the appropriate date, the degree is not conferred and graduation is delayed. Requests for diplomas to be mailed should be sent to the registrar as early as possible and should indicate the address to which the diploma should be mailed in July.
